There are three categories of fiilimsi: isim-fiil: verbal noun. sıfat-fiil: verbal adjective. zarf-fiil: verbal adverb. The Kurds [a] are an Iranian [1] [2] ethnic group in the Middle East. They have historically inhabited the mountainous areas to the south of Lake Van and Lake Urmia, a geographical area collectively referred to as Kurdistan. Beautiful hand painted Ceramic Bowl, 8 inch diameter by 3 inch depth; fair trade, perfect wedding or housewarming gift.Turkish belongs to a language family that includes thirty Turkic languages spoken in Eastern Europe, Central Asia and Siberia. The differences among these languages are much smaller than their close similarities. Like Finnish and Hungarian, Turkish is an agglutinative language. Agglutination refers to the process of adding suffixes to a root ... Grain-based halva is made by toasting flour or cornstarch in oil, mixing it into a roux, and then cooking it with a sugary syrup. Corn is rarely used. Dishes made from wheat semolina include suji ka halwa ( sooji sheera, rawa sheera) in India and irmik helvası in Turkey.
